European Classic Car Show: Registrations are Open! Date: Saturday, July 18 Time: 8:00am - 4:00pm (Registration starts at 8:00am, all cars must be placed on the field by 10:00am) Location: Stanley Park - 4011 1A Street SW, Calgary Registration link: https://www.vsccc.ca/event-6431879 Entry Fee: $20 RSVP: After you have registered through the link above, please CLICK HERE, then click "going" to RSVP so we know who is in. This year, we will have a dedicated space reserved just for our club. The size of our area will be dependent on how many registrations we have. Please register ASAP - Early signup helps determine space allocation. This is a wonderful lazy day of socializing with fellow car enthusiasts in a grassy park. Our club will set up two pop-up tents for shade. There will be food trucks there, or you can pack a picnic lunch and join us under the tents. Bring your folding chairs, relax and enjoy great company & hubub of the car show around you. Here's a picture of our PCA corral from a previous year:

This year's camping trip was an absolute blast! We were incredibly fortunate with the weather: There were 2 separate half-hour rainstorms that passed over on Thursday evening and 1 on Saturday evening. Afternoons were hot & sunny with random puffy clouds to give respite from the heat. We enjoyed evenings by the fire well into the night and set up an autocross for the kids during the day. We watched an owl hunting mice in our group area for an hour on Friday morning. Only 5 cars came for Saturday's picnic drive, but we blame the ominous weather forecast and the fact it was Father's day weekend for the low attendance. The camping part was a success though with 27 adults, 7 kids & 5 dogs. We will do PCA camping again next year, hopefully I can book the same area on June 10-13 weekend if that works for everyone who wants to come again.
